About ECU Health Medical Center
ECU Health Medical Center, one of four academic medical centers in North Carolina, is the 974-bed flagship hospital for ECU Health and serves as the primary teaching hospital for The Brody School of Medicine at East Carolina University. ECU Health Medical Center has achieved Magnet® designation twice and provides acute and intermediate care, rehabilitation and outpatient health services to a 29-county region that is home to more than 1.4 million people.

Scope: ECU Health is a mission-driven, 1,708 bed health system that annually serves more than 1.4 million people in 29 eastern North Carolina counties. The not-for-profit system is comprised of more than 13,500 team members, nine hospitals. ECU Health Medical Center (ECUHMC) serves as the teaching hospital for the Brody School of Medicine at East Carolina University. ECU Health serves 29 counties in eastern North Carolina with a population of 1.4 million people. On an annual basis, it serves 45,000 inpatients and over 170,000 outpatients (including 117,000 ED visits), in addition to a surgical volume of 21,000. Total operating revenue for this system level role equates to approximately $2.5 Billion. In its role as an academic medical center, ECUHMC currently trains 2,500 students in a variety of fields including nursing and allied health.
